Why didn’t Cain throw his support behind the Fairtax, which already has research and supporters? Serious question.
Cain is still committed to the Fair Tax. 999 is phase I of his economic plan, is intended to be a temporary bridge to the Fair Tax.
The idea is to bring Fair Tax and Flat Tax proponents together, cut spending, and educate people on the Fair Tax so they will put pressure on Congress to pass it. It is hard for people to “get” how 23% consumption tax can work, but a 9% consumption tax will allow them to see how it can work.
